Tar and chip driveway paving is a practical and cost-effective method for creating durable, textured surfaces for residential properties. This process involves applying a layer of hot liquid asphalt (tar) over a prepared base, then spreading and pressing small, multicolored stone chips into the adhesive. Once the stones are embedded, excess material is swept away, leaving a tightly bound, attractive surface. This technique provides a rustic, natural look that can enhance the curb appeal of a home while offering a sturdy surface suitable for parking and foot traffic.
This paving method addresses several common driveway problems. It is especially effective at covering up existing cracks, potholes, or uneven surfaces, helping to restore a smooth and functional driveway without the need for complete replacement. Tar and chip paving also provides some flexibility, making it less prone to cracking in areas with temperature fluctuations or ground movement. Additionally, it can improve drainage compared to older, cracked concrete or asphalt surfaces, reducing water pooling and related issues.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or tar and chip driveway repairs in Kalamazoo range from $250 to $600. Most routine maintenance j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the work needed.
Partial Resurfacing - For resurfacing or patching sections of a driveway, local contractors often charge between $1,000 and $2,500. Larger or more complex partial projects can reach up to $3,500 in some cases.
Full Driveway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of a tar and chip driveway generally costs between $4,000 and $8,000. Many full replacements fall into this range, though larger, more intricate projects may go higher.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Larger, more customized driveway installations or extensive projects can exceed $10,000. These tend to be less common but are available through local service providers for specialized need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is tar and chip driveway paving? Tar and chip driveway paving involves applying a layer of hot tar followed by a gravel or stone overlay, creating a durable and textured surface suitable for driveways.
How does tar and chip paving compare to asphalt? Tar and chip paving typically offers a more rustic appearance and can be more cost-effective, while asphalt provides a smoother surface; local contractors can help determine the best option for specific needs.
Is tar and chip paving suitable for residential driveways? Yes, tar and chip paving is often used for residential driveways due to its durability and attractive, natural look, making it a popular choice among homeowners in Kalamazoo and nearby areas.
What maintenance is required for a tar and chip driveway? Maintenance usually involves periodic sealing and filling any loose stones, with local service providers able to advise on upkeep to extend the driveway’s lifespan.
